Martinus legentibus salutem. I'm Marcin (better known as MARTINUS), I come from Poland and I'm a fluent Latin speaker. I studied classics at the Jagellonian University in Cracow and at the Adam Mickiewicz University in Poznań, where I earned my PhD in linguistics. For many years I have been organizing Summer Schools of (Living) Latin and Greek in Poznan and other cities in Poland. My scientific interests focus especially on Martial, the Priapus poems, Latin literature written by Polish authors and methods of teaching foreign languages.

Martinus makes Latin very fun, and using the language actively has really made me a lot more excited about Latin than I used to be (especially as someone who at least used to have more love for the Greek side of things). Today we read a hexametrical inscription about the dog Margarita on which Ørberg based the dog Margarita of the family, as well as some related verses of the Aeneid concerning Dido which I had read in class. It was fun to see how he was able to quote them by memory in beautiful Latin, which again is a testament to his great expertise in Latin. Martinus should definitely be your first pick if you're looking for a Latin speaking teacher on here, and I'm 100% sure anyone who does so will enjoy it. Although I have had years of reading experience, saying even the simplest things was quite hard initially but now I notice Latin has already become much easier to speak after just three weeks with Martinus, so I can only imagine how well everything will be in a year or two.
